Fuji FinePix S3000Once again Steves Digicams are first off the blocks with a review of a new digital camera. This time they’ve reviewed the Fuji FinePix S3000 digital camera, which features 3.24 effective million pixels, 6X Fujinon optical zoom and digital movie recording. The S300 uses xD-Picture Card (16MB to 512MB) storage and its lens focal length is equivalent to 38-228mm on a 35mm camera. The list price for the S300 is $399.95.

“While most digicams in its price range offer a 3X optical zoom, the S3000 gets you twice as close to your subject with its Fujinon 6X optical zoom lens. This not only offers you more versatility in composing your shots, but it also adds significantly to the “fun” factor of owning a digicam. The lens produces sharp images throughout its 38-228mm (in 35mm equivalence) zoom range, but with noticeable pincushioning at full telephoto and barrel distortion at full wide-angle.”
